Buying Tips for Inflatable Boats
When considering inflatable boats for sale, it’s important to focus on durability, functionality, and backup services. Look for Inflatable Boat Sales boats constructed with reinforced PVC or high-grade Hypalon, designed to endure Australian marine conditions. A generous warranty and access to spare components are also strong indicators of a trusted brand.
